Contents:
Geodetic positions, Formula; and tables of factors for computation of; 4th enlarged edition.
— Standard, in southeastern Alaska; by D. L. Hazard and C. A. Schott.
Geographic positions in Massachusetts, 1832-90; 2d enlarged edition.
Gravity, Relative determination of, with half-second pendulums, and other pendulum investigations; by G. R. Putnam.
Gravity at Baltimore, Telegraphic determination of; by E. D. Preston.
Gravity stations, Coast and Geodetic, Geological examination of some; by G. K. Gilbert.
Holton base, Ind., Length of, and related experimental measures; by C. A. Schott.
Instruments recently made in Instrument Division; by Edwin Smith.
Magnetic declination in Alaska and adjacent waters, Distribution of, for 1895; by C. A. Schott.
St. Albans base, W. Va., Length of; by C. A. Schott.
Titles, Manual of, pt. 3; some connections between harmonic and nonharmonic quantities, including applications to reduction and prediction of tides; by R. A. Harris.
